Which composer is often grouped with early nationalistic composers because of his affinity for the mazurkas and polonaise compos
Charra [1.4K]
The correct answer should be B. Chopin.
Many of his compositions were based on traditional Polish dances such as the mazurkas which is evident if you listen to some of them. He was influenced by Polish traditional music and often included nationalistic sounds in his compositions.
